Output 43906e47089c73bd3f9b56a06d3dea173dc21afbdba837dcdba4b5b51bae07bc:1

value
167689
script pubkey
OP_0 OP_PUSHBYTES_20 65096cbe934061213b5770dd3de8b2b14905da12
address
bc1qv5yke05ngpsjzw6hwrwnm69jk9ystksj2ucv2m
transaction
43906e47089c73bd3f9b56a06d3dea173dc21afbdba837dcdba4b5b51bae07bc
confirmations
73929
spent
true